If you are in Pakistan, there is a specific question you should be asking before starting any aligner treatment: is this brand DRAP approved?
The Drug Regulatory Authority of Pakistan reviews and licenses medical devices sold in the country. A DRAP-licensed clear aligner has been assessed under Pakistani health authority standards – meaning it has cleared a formal review process before being authorised for clinical use here.
Most international aligner brands operating in Pakistan are not DRAP licensed. That means there is no local regulatory oversight of what you are putting in your mouth.

This is the question nobody asks and it should be the one everyone asks first.
Modern aligner treatment involves 3D scans of your teeth, detailed clinical photographs, bite records, and a complete personal health profile. That data lives on servers somewhere. The question is: where, how safely, and under what protections?
HIPAA compliance – the health information privacy standard used in professional medical systems – defines exactly how patient data must be handled, stored, and protected. A brand that does not operate to this standard is one where your personal health data has no defined protection framework.

FDA clearance is publicly verifiable through the FDA’s 510(k) database. Reputable brands will also state their regulatory status clearly and be able to provide documentation. If a brand’s website does not mention FDA clearance, or becomes vague when you ask about it directly, take that seriously.
Because DRAP is Pakistan’s national medical regulatory authority. A product with DRAP approval has been reviewed and licensed under Pakistani health law. Without it, there is no local regulatory oversight of the device being used in your treatment – meaning no formal accountability framework exists if something goes wrong.
